So ignoring the cobweb at the bottom of the PC!!!!  When I power on the fan spins for a bit, stops, then spins permanently from that point on, however nothing ever appears on screen and I don't hear the disk drives spinning up.





I have removed and re-seated the graphics card and all the 4 RAM modules with no effect.





Because of the lack of anything at all on the screen I am thinking graphics card, but would that stop the disks from starting to spin up and load the OS?

Start eliminating the options.









1. Swap out your video cable and try again.

2. Pull out the video card, and plug into the onboard video (if there is any)



3. Borrow another, functioning video card.










If drives aren't spinning up, I'd also lean towards a dead supply.



If not, that leaves the motherboard, also known as "time to buy or build a new computer".
